Heartland's Hymn
Dailg

Out here where the corn rows kiss the sky Weathered hands under the sun so high We're planting dreams in this hallowed ground But the world keeps spinning turning round In the heartland we're standing strong Against the winds of change we belong Fighting tariffs weather and unknown fate In the fields of hope we cultivate Tractors roll as dawn breaks anew Under the debt's shadow and the morning dew Global markets they rise and fall But we answer still to the harvest's call In the heartland where roots run deep Generations' promises to keep Through droughts and storms we navigate In the fields of hope we cultivate Policymakers in their marble halls Do they hear our heartland's calls? In our struggle we find our voice In love for this land we made our choice Farm to table a path so real Feels like the only honest deal Hands in soil in the heartland's song We're feeding the world trying to stay strong In the heartland our spirits soar With every challenge we grow more Against all odds we operate In the fields of hope we cultivate Here's to the farmers in fields wide Standing tall with undying pride In the heartland we find our state In the fields of hope we cultivate Here's to the farmers in fields wide Standing tall with undying pride In the heartland we find our state In the fields of hope we cultivate
